Understanding the Growth Hormone Releasing Peptide

This specialized peptide acts as a GHRH analog. It signals your pituitary gland to increase the natural production and release of growth hormone. This process mimics the body’s youthful, pulsatile hormone secretion patterns. It’s not synthetic growth hormone itself, but rather a way to encourage your body’s own robust output.

Think of it as a key that unlocks your body’s natural ability to produce more growth hormone. This hormone plays a crucial role in many bodily functions, including cellular repair, metabolism, and energy levels. As we age, our natural production of growth hormone declines, impacting these functions. This compounded prescription aims to gently restore those youthful levels.

Is Sermorelin Peptide Approved by the FDA

Sermorelin acetate itself is not FDA-approved as a standalone drug for general use. However, it is a GHRH analog that can be legally compounded by licensed pharmacies under sections 503A and 503B of the Food, Drug, and Cosmetic Act. This means it is prescribed by a physician for a specific medical purpose determined by them.

How is Sermorelin Administered

This therapy is typically administered via subcutaneous injection. This means you inject it just under the skin, most commonly in the abdomen. Your prescribing clinician will provide detailed instructions on proper injection technique, site rotation, and storage of the medication to ensure safety and efficacy.

What Lab Tests Might Be Required

Your physician may order baseline lab tests to assess your current health status and hormone levels. Common tests include IGF-1 (Insulin-like Growth Factor 1), fasting glucose, and a lipid panel. These tests help the clinician establish a starting point, monitor your progress, and ensure the therapy is working effectively and safely for you.

A 29 amino acid GHRH analog that binds the same pituitary receptor as endogenous growth hormone releasing hormone. Triggers a physiologic pulse of growth hormone in the body's own pattern, while the natural negative feedback loop stays intact. Approved branded form discontinued. For adults in Pilot Point, Texas, modern administration is compounded, prescription only, from US 503A and 503B pharmacies.

Dark laboratory shelf with sermorelin peptide vials lit by a thin lime accent

Mechanism

Binds pituitary GHRH receptor, triggers pulsatile GH release. Feedback loop preserved.

Dose window

100 to 500 mcg subcutaneous nightly. Most US telehealth protocols sit at 200 to 300 mcg.

Cycle length

12 weeks standard. Re-evaluate IGF-1 at week 12. Off-cycle 4 to 8 weeks if continuing.

Lab markers

IGF-1, fasting glucose, HbA1c, lipids, basic metabolic panel.

Common stack

Sermorelin GHRH plus ipamorelin GHRP for synergistic pulse amplification.

Side effect floor

Injection site redness, transient flush, occasional headache. Hypoglycemia screened.

Adjacent peptides commonly stacked

Sermorelin rarely runs alone in serious protocols. The two adjacent classes worth understanding are GHRPs, which amplify GH pulse amplitude, and longer half-life GHRH analogs, which extend the pulse window. The table below summarizes the field. None of these are sold legally without prescription in the US.

Molecular wireframe visualization of growth hormone releasing peptides on a dark screen
PeptideClassHalf lifeTypical role
SermorelinGHRH analog10 to 20 minRestore natural overnight pulse
TesamorelinGHRH analog, modified26 min in serumStronger pulse, FDA approved for HIV lipodystrophy
CJC 1295 with DACGHRH analog, long actingDays, not minutesSustained elevation, loses pulsatility
IpamorelinGHRP, selective2 hoursPulse amplification, minimal cortisol or prolactin
GHRP 2GHRP1 to 2 hoursPulse amplification, mild appetite increase
HexarelinGHRPApprox 1 hourStrong pulse but blunts response over time, rarely used long term

The cycle protocol

A standard 12 week sermorelin run looks like the schedule below. Adjust dose by clinician, not by self-titration. The five-on-two-off cadence reduces tachyphylaxis at the pituitary GHRH receptor over a long cycle.

WeekDoseCadenceLab checkNotes
1 to 4200 mcg5 on, 2 offBaseline IGF-1 doneSleep depth shifts first. Hold steady.
5 to 8200 to 300 mcg5 on, 2 offNone mid cycleSkin, hair, energy. Training recovery up.
9 to 12300 mcg5 on, 2 offFollow up IGF-1 at week 12Body composition window. Reassess.
Week 13Pause or maintainClinician callCompare IGF-1 to baselineDecide hold, lower, or cycle off 4 to 8 weeks.

Self-tracking log, what to measure

Sermorelin works on a slow curve. The signal arrives over weeks, not days, and shows up unevenly across markers. The tracking spec below catches the typical response without over-instrumenting.

Top down view of lab equipment, micropipettes and small vials on a matte black surface
  • Sleep depth, weeks 1 to 4

    Wearable deep sleep minutes, subjective restfulness on waking. Most consistent first signal.

  • Morning energy, weeks 1 to 4

    Subjective on a 1 to 10 scale at the same time each morning. Daily, no trend smoothing the first month.

  • Training recovery, weeks 4 to 8

    Time to feel ready for the next session after a hard lift or run. Notes on DOMS duration.

  • Body composition, weeks 8 to 12

    Same day of week, same time of day, same equipment. Waist circumference and weight at minimum. DEXA if possible at baseline and end.

  • IGF-1, week 12

    Follow up draw. Compare to baseline. This is the only objective biochemical signal the protocol moves predictably.

  • Fasting glucose, monthly

    Safety marker. GH downstream can shift insulin sensitivity. Flag any sustained rise.
